Chessmaster Live

Chessmaster Live
Console Xbox 360
Publisher Ubisoft
Developer Ubisoft Eood
Genre Board Game , Strategy
Downloads 540
Size 72.62 M
Released January 30, 2008
0/5 (0 votes)
Download now
Problems with download or installation?

Comments